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
579 3180423876 2922710 46371801
612401329 5343819 820480
612401329 5343819 820480
4644019 9604 1391 27340023140
All about undefined
Interested in learning more?
612401329 5343819 820480
4644019 9604 1391 27340023140
See more
35 0100051
2965473510 350820155 94167
See more
321 6890427794
77345116 6923 147321
See more